Introduction to Offshore Oil and Gas Systems Training Course

Training Course Objectives:

By the end of this Introduction to Offshore Oil and Gas Systems training course, delegates will be able to:

  • Understand the fundamental principles of offshore oil and gas exploration, production, and processing systems
  • Identify key offshore facility types, including fixed platforms, floating production systems, and subsea installations
  • Explain the main components of offshore production systems, such as drilling systems, risers, wellheads, and separation units
  • Describe the flow of hydrocarbons from reservoir to processing and export in offshore environments
  • Recognize safety, environmental, and operational risks associated with offshore oil and gas operations
  • Understand basic offshore process engineering concepts, including separation, compression, and fluid handling
  • Gain awareness of offshore control systems, instrumentation, and monitoring technologies
  • Apply introductory knowledge of maintenance practices and integrity management in offshore facilities
  • Understand regulatory frameworks, industry standards, and compliance requirements in offshore operations
  • Develop foundational awareness of offshore oil and gas system integration and operational workflows
